Accueil › Mots-clés CV › Mobile Engineer
Mots-clés CV mobile engineer — ce que recruteurs et ATS recherchent en 2026
L'ingénierie mobile en 2026 s'est stabilisée autour de quatre stacks : Swift / SwiftUI sur iOS, Kotlin / Jetpack Compose sur Android, React Native pour le code cross-platform partagé et Flutter pour les apps entièrement cross-platform. Les mots-clés CV doivent refléter la stack sur laquelle vous livrez et la profondeur de votre travail natif — en 2026, les recruteurs distinguent de plus en plus l'« ingénieur cross-platform qui a touché au natif » de l'« ingénieur natif qui a touché au cross-platform », et le CV doit faire cette distinction dès la première demi-page.
Ce guide est la liste de travail des mots-clés qui correspondent à la façon dont les recruteurs mobile et les applicant tracking systems recherchent. Nous couvrons les compétences techniques (plateformes, langages, frameworks UI, stockage, networking, build), les soft skills qui comptent pour la livraison App Store / Play Store, les verbes d'action qui signalent des apps livrées plutôt que des prototypes, les indicateurs qui distinguent les puces mobile senior, les erreurs courantes, et une méthode d'extraction de la fiche de poste vers le CV.
Comment fonctionne la correspondance de mots-clés des ATS pour les postes mobile
Les postes mobile sont plus spécifiques que les postes backend, car la plateforme elle-même constitue un filtre rigide. Un poste iOS uniquement recherche d'abord « Swift » et « iOS », et un CV qui met en avant React Native sera déclassé même si vous avez livré les deux. Les recruteurs écrivent des requêtes booléennes comme "Swift" AND ("SwiftUI" OR "UIKit") AND ("Combine" OR "async/await") pour faire remonter les candidats.
Reflétez d'abord le vocabulaire de plateforme de la fiche de poste (iOS engineer, Android engineer ou mobile engineer), puis le framework UI, puis le langage. Évitez les abréviations que l'ATS pourrait ne pas développer (SwiftUI, pas SUI ; Jetpack Compose, pas JC).
Mots-clés de compétences techniques pour les CV de mobile engineer
Plateformes et langages
- iOS, Android, iPadOS, watchOS, macOS, visionOS, Swift, Objective-C, Kotlin, Kotlin Multiplatform (KMP), Java, Dart, JavaScript, TypeScript, C++, Bash
Frameworks UI et design
- SwiftUI, UIKit, AppKit, Jetpack Compose, Android Views (XML), Material 3, Compose Multiplatform, Flutter, React Native, Expo, Storyboards, Auto Layout, ConstraintLayout, Lottie, accessibilité (VoiceOver, TalkBack), dark mode, dynamic type, support RTL, Figma
Concurrence, état et architecture
- Swift Concurrency (async / await, actors), Combine, RxSwift, RxJava, Kotlin Coroutines, Kotlin Flow, MVVM, MVC, MVI, Clean Architecture, VIPER, Redux, TCA (The Composable Architecture), Hilt, Dagger, Koin, Swinject, dependency injection, architecture modulaire
Networking, données et stockage
- URLSession, Alamofire, Ktor Client, Retrofit, OkHttp, REST API, GraphQL, gRPC, WebSocket, Codable, Moshi, Gson, Kotlinx Serialization, Core Data, SwiftData, Realm, Room, SQLite, GRDB, DataStore, UserDefaults, SharedPreferences, Keychain, stockage chiffré
Tests, build et CI/CD
- XCTest, Swift Testing, Quick / Nimble, JUnit, Espresso, UI Automator, KIF, EarlGrey, Appium, Detox, snapshot testing, screenshot testing, Xcode, Xcode Cloud, Gradle, Maven, Bazel, Fastlane, GitHub Actions, Bitrise, CircleCI, code signing, provisioning profiles, App Store Connect, Google Play Console, TestFlight, Firebase App Distribution, phased rollouts
Performance, observabilité et outillage
- Instruments, MetricKit, Xcode Profiler, Android Profiler, Perfetto, LeakCanary, Firebase Crashlytics, Sentry, Bugsnag, Datadog RUM, optimisation de la taille d'app, temps de démarrage à froid, taux d'ANR, frame rate, jank, profilage de batterie, profilage réseau, Hyperion, Hermes (RN), R8 / ProGuard
Fonctionnalités de plateforme et intégrations
- Push notifications (APNs, FCM), deep linking, universal links, App Links, biométrie (Face ID, Touch ID, BiometricPrompt), Sign in with Apple, Google Sign-In, in-app purchases (StoreKit 2, Play Billing), abonnements, Apple Pay, Google Pay, ARKit, CoreML, ML Kit, Core Location, CoreBluetooth, HealthKit, Camera, AVFoundation, CameraX, App Clips, App Widgets, Live Activities
Mots-clés de soft skills pour les CV mobile
- Partenariat transversal — « Partnered with two product designers and one PM on the onboarding revamp; shipped 18 SwiftUI screens over five sprints. »
- Appropriation de la publication — « Owned the iOS release process for two app versions per month; zero rollbacks across the quarter. »
- Fiabilité sans crash — « Improved crash-free user rate from 99.4% to 99.92% on Android through ANR triage and dependency upgrades. »
- Appropriation de la performance — « Cut cold-start time on iOS from 2.4s to 1.1s through lazy initialization of analytics and SDK warm-up. »
- Mentorat — « Mentored a new iOS engineer through their first three releases. »
- Documentation — « Authored the team's SwiftUI style guide adopted by six engineers. »
Verbes d'action qui signalent une production mobile livrée
- Construire : built, shipped, implemented, designed, modularized, refactored, migrated, integrated, prototyped, productionized
- Performance : reduced, accelerated, optimized, halved, profiled, instrumented, deferred, prefetched, batched
- Qualité : tested, covered, audited, hardened, traced, instrumented, monitored
- Collaboration : partnered, paired, reviewed, mentored, documented, demoed, presented
Formule combinée : verbe + framework + résultat utilisateur mesurable. « Migrated the onboarding flow from UIKit to SwiftUI, reducing time-to-first-screen by 600ms and the screen-count code by 38% » est une puce de niveau senior.
Erreurs courantes sur les CV mobile
Lister chaque framework UI que vous avez essayé. SwiftUI, UIKit, Jetpack Compose, Android Views, Flutter, React Native tous dans un même bloc ressemble à un panorama de tutoriels. Mettez en avant les deux sur lesquels vous livrez ; listez les autres brièvement.
Aucun chiffre de plateforme. Les puces mobile sans taux sans crash, temps de démarrage à froid, taille d'app ou frame rate sont interchangeables. Les chiffres sont le signal de séniorité.
Flou cross-platform. « Worked on a React Native app » ne dit rien à un recruteur. Nommez la cible de plateforme (iOS uniquement, Android uniquement, les deux), le pourcentage de code partagé, et si vous avez écrit des modules natifs.
Absence d'appropriation de la publication. Les ingénieurs mobile senior maîtrisent les pipelines de publication. Si vous avez mis en place Fastlane, du code signing ou des phased rollouts, mettez-le en avant explicitement.
Comment extraire les mots-clés mobile d'une fiche de poste
- Premier passage — plateforme + langage + framework UI. Ces trois éléments doivent apparaître dans votre section supérieure, dans la formulation exacte de la fiche de poste.
- Deuxième passage — concurrence + architecture. Surlignez Coroutines, Combine, MVVM, Clean Architecture et faites remonter une puce pour chacun.
- Troisième passage — publication + observabilité. Notez Fastlane, App Store Connect, Crashlytics, performance. Une seule puce sur l'appropriation de la publication vous fait monter au-dessus de vos pairs.
L'outil d'adaptation de CV de Quest2Offer automatise cette opération et propose des réécritures de puces spécifiques au mobile.
Questions fréquentes
Dois-je intituler mon CV iOS, Android ou mobile engineer ?
Alignez-vous sur la fiche de poste. Si le rôle est mono-plateforme, utilisez iOS engineer ou Android engineer ; s'il est cross-platform, utilisez mobile engineer. Les ATS classent plus haut les correspondances exactes de titre, et les recruteurs recherchent systématiquement le nom de plateforme précis.
SwiftUI et Jetpack Compose sont-ils désormais des mots-clés obligatoires ?
Oui pour tout rôle dans une entreprise qui construit de nouveaux écrans. UIKit et View XML restent pertinents pour le code legacy, mais chaque poste mobile senior en 2026 attend une maîtrise fluide des frameworks UI déclaratifs. Listez l'ancien et le nouveau si vous avez livré les deux.
Comment montrer mon expérience cross-platform sans diluer mes compétences natives ?
Mettez en avant la stack native sur laquelle vous livrez le plus. Ajoutez React Native ou Flutter comme bloc de compétences secondaire avec une seule puce montrant le périmètre (un module partagé, une app, etc.). Les recruteurs senior valorisent davantage la profondeur sur une plateforme que l'étendue sur trois.
Faut-il inclure les indicateurs de taille d'app et de temps de lancement ?
Oui. La réduction de la taille d'app, le temps de démarrage à froid et les indicateurs de frame rate sont l'équivalent mobile des chiffres de latence backend. Une puce avec un écart de performance mesurable est l'un des signaux les plus forts d'un CV mobile.
Dois-je mentionner mon travail de publication App Store / Play Store ?
Oui. Maîtriser le processus de publication (Fastlane, Xcode Cloud, code signing, App Store Connect, Play Console, phased rollouts) est un signal senior et un jeu de mots-clés fréquemment recherché.
Guides associés
- Feuille de route compétences : mobile engineer
- Entretien blanc pour mobile engineer
- Adaptez votre CV à une fiche de poste
- Mots-clés CV : frontend engineer
- Mots-clés CV : backend engineer
- Mots-clés CV : junior software engineer
Scan gratuit · réécritures optimisées ATS · fonctionne pour tout poste